The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.

In the 1881 Census, the household of Richard Davies, born in 1805 in Worthen, Shropshire, consisted of 2 members. Richard was the head of the household, widower. He had 1 child; Hannah, born 1838 in Wrockwardine Wood, Shropshire, England.
